This majestic hotel, set in a 50 acre estate, situated on the seafront of historic Hythe, embodies the elegance of a former age with all modern amenities. As soon as you step into the mahogany clad reception you are assured a warm welcome. All rooms enjoy sea, golf course or garden views. Family rooms and suites are available. Superb leisure facilities including heated indoor pool, spa, gym, tennis, beauty treatments and 9 hole golf course. AA Rosette award winning restaurant serving the finest cuisine. Convenient for Eurotunnel, Channel Ports, Canterbury and Leeds Castle plus many more places of interest in Kent - the Garden of England.
